Dr. Anna Nagurney
Dr. Anna Nagurney is the Eugene M. Isenberg Chair in Integrative Studies at the Isenberg School of Management at the University of Massachusetts Amherst. She was appointed to this chaired professorship on April 14, 2021. Prior to this chaired professorship, since 1998, she was the John F. Smith Memorial Professor of Operations Management. She is the Founding Director of the Virtual Center for Supernetworks, which she established in 2001. Professor Nagurney has held positions at Harvard, MIT, Brown University, Oxford University, the Royal Institute of Technology (KTH), the University of Gothenburg, and the University of Innsbruck. She is the author/co-author of over 235 journal articles and over a dozen books. Nagurney is regularly sought out by major media outlets because of her expertise on supply chains and networks systems plus policies. She has given many keynote and other invited talks internationally.
